Why is Aternos so laggy? Too many or misused mods, plugins or worlds can cause server lags. Make sure to install a reasonable amount of plugins and don’t create too many worlds. Mod features, e.g. machines or chunk loaders also can cause lags. To identify the problem here, it could be helpful to check your log (https://aternos.org/log).

How many GB is Aternos? On Aternos, each server is limited to 4 GB of storage space for technical reasons.

Is 3GB RAM enough for Minecraft server?

We recommend at least 3GB of RAM for any modded server. Modded servers are very resource-intensive and use large amounts of RAM. If you plan on installing many mods or large modpacks, you may need to add even more RAM to your server to prevent lag.

How much RAM do I need for 1.17 Minecraft server? As of version 1.17, JRE version 16 is required. For version 1.18, JRE version 17 is required. At least 1 GB of RAM allocated for the server to run ( -Xmn 128M -Xmx 1G ).

How much memory does 2b2t?

In early 2013, the file size of 2b2t’s world map, which is procedurally generated, was reported to be over 500 gigabytes. This increased to almost one terabyte by late 2015, costing US$90 a month to maintain.
